About This Book

"This book is aimed at those clinicians and scientists with an interest in allergic diseases. It aims through reviews of a number of different studies in the field to not only provide a review of current knowledge but also examples of the processes by which the genetic factors that contribute to allergic disease are being elucidated by workers in the field."--BOOK JACKET.
